Actually, yes i do. An Elddis xplore caravan. 1340kg total weight, at least once per month. But i use a Scout 2.0 TDI DSG with the wet clutch gearbox. A lot of clutch slippage when taking off is required and the wet clutches handle that much better. Thats the opinion of mechanical engineers i spoke to before purchase. The only error in the text is that his conversion from 8L/100 was to 22mpUS gallons and it should be UK 35mpg, which I think is astounding by the way.

So yes, towing a suitable caravan is possible and the car performs surprisingly well although personally if it were me then I'd prefer to tow with anything fitted with the far stronger 6 speed wet DSG box.

 

The other thing that is a bit of an issue here in Australia with the Octavia in general  is that the max towball down force is only 75kg and most caravans built here are to American traditions and have about 10% of the trailer weight as towbar down force (1300kg weight would have about 130kg down force).

European spec caravans are relatively expensive here.
